Role summary

This is an exciting opportunity for an experienced Specialist Healthcare Science Practitioner to join the busy Cell Culture Hub team at Wessex Genomics Laboratory Service. The role involves handling day-to-day operational activities and acting as a lead for the section. You will contribute to the analysis of a wide range of samples, performing both wet work (e.g., tissue culture) and analytical tasks to provide excellent service for patients.

Main duties of the job

This is an exciting opportunity to join our team as an experienced Specialist Healthcare Science Practitioner to join our busy Cell Culture Hub team to help handle day to day operational activities and act as lead for the section.

The Wessex Genomics Laboratory Service receives a wide range of samples from a large geographical area, this role will contribute to the analysis of samples, helping provide excellent service for our varied patient cohort.

There will be wet work (e.g. tissue culture) and analytical aspects to the role.
